With Selection Sunday approaching, the race for NCAA tournament bids intensifies. Indiana is currently projected to make the field, holding a slim advantage over New Mexico. Both teams, along with others on the bubble, face high-stakes Quad 1 games this weekend that could significantly alter their tournament prospects.
Two Atlantic Coast Conference teams, NC State and SMU, are experiencing late-season struggles. NC State, having lost five of its last six games, faces Stanford in a critical matchup. A victory could solidify their position, while a loss might lead to uncertainty. SMU's recent three-game losing streak has exposed weaknesses, making their upcoming road game against Florida State nearly essential.
